Job Description:
TheOperations and Maintenance Technician is responsible for performingpreventative and reactive maintenance, system commissioning, troubleshootingand generally maintaining our customers’ solar assets. This key position isresponsible for managing time and resources so that O&M customers areserviced promptly and effectively. Responsibilities include electricaltroubleshooting, module cleaning, adherence to safety procedures, processimprovement and innovation, electronic monitoring set-up. A strong foundationin electrical installation, solar electrical systems, and customer service isrequired. The ideal candidate will also lead efforts for safe workingpractices.
Thisposition is 100% traveling, based on the location of projects within theregion. The company will provide accommodations for travel home as projectschedules allow, usually in some variation of every other weekend home.
Emergencies-There will be occasions that demand very quick reactions such as 24-hourresponses to system failures. It is expected that, on occasion, the O&MTechnician will be called into work, on a weekend or previously scheduled timeoff, at night or on a holiday, to perform troubleshooting and repairs.
Responsibilities:
•Performpreventative maintenance and other technical services on commercial PV systems.
•Workwith construction departments to commission and maintain all commercial PVsystems.
•Respondto reactive maintenance events- potentially in emergency.
•Communicateactivities to clients, appropriate personnel, vendors, and internal staff.
•Collectdata and create reports for appropriate company personnel and customers.
•Createestimate of time and materials to perform corrective maintenance.
•MaintainO&M vehicle so that it is always clean, presentable, functional.
•Maintaincompany assigned tools, safety gear and other resources.
•Attendtraining sessions from internal and external resources (Inverter and monitoringmanufacturers, etc.)
